Cryptococcosis is the third most commonly occurring invasive fungal infection in SOT recipients. Cryptococcosis represents 8% of invasive fungal infections in SOT recipients in the Transplant Associated Infection Surveillance Network database [20]. WebSep 1, 2016 · Cryptococcosis is the third most common invasive fungal infection in TR, after infections due to Candida and Aspergillus, and affects about 2.8% of these patients [1]. Among TR, kidney transplant patients have the lowest overall risk of invasive fungal infections, but they remain a vulnerable population because of immunosuppression [1].
